CFEngine 3.15.7 and 3.18.3 released

November 14, 2022

We are pleased to announce two new patch releases for CFEngine, version 3.15.7 and 3.18.3! These releases mainly contain bug fixes and dependency updates.

3.15: Last release and end of life

3.15.7 is the last planned release for the 3.15 LTS series, which is supported until December 2022. Please reach out to support if you need help with upgrading or need to purchase extended support; on January 1st 2023, 3.15 is no longer supported.

What’s new

As these are patch releases, there isn’t a lot of new functionality added or big changes introduced. Compliance reports and their exported PDFs have been significantly improved in 3.18.3:

Changelogs

As always, you can see a full list of changes and improvements in our changelogs:

Please note that the Enterprise changelogs contain only changes specific to enterprise. To get a full overview of all changes in a version, read all 3 changelogs.

Dependency updates

The following dependencies were updated, see respective project websites for more information about the changes in those projects.

CFEngine version 3.15.6 3.15.7 3.18.2 3.18.3
Apache 2.4.53 2.4.54 2.4.53 2.4.54
Git 2.36.1 2.38.1 2.36.1 2.38.1
libcurl 7.83.1 7.86.0 7.83.1 7.86.0
libiconv 1.16 1.17 1.16 1.17
OpenSSL 1.1.1l 1.1.1q 1.1.1l 1.1.1q
OpenLDAP 2.4.58 2.4.58 2.6.1 2.6.3
PHP 7.4.29 7.4.32 8.0.19 8.0.24
PostgreSQL 12.11 12.12 13.7 13.8
rsync 3.2.4 3.2.7 3.2.4 3.2.7
SASL2 2.1.27 2.1.28 2.1.27 2.1.28
zlib 1.2.12 1.2.13 1.2.12 1.2.13

Thank you to all the developers and maintainers of Open Source Software which make CFEngine possible!

Downloads

CFEngine Enterprise is free for up to 25 hosts, click here to go to the download pages with new packages.

At the time of writing, version 3.18.3 is currently the latest available LTS release, it will be the default version picked by cf-remote and the Quick install script. (This will change when 3.21.0 LTS is released, before the end of the year).

If you are using cf-remote, you can target versions like this:

$ cf-remote --version 3.15.7 list
$ cf-remote --version 3.18.3 list

Version selection works for list, download, and install commands. Read more about cf-remote here.

Contributions

We encourage all of our users to get involved in the community and contribute. Feel free to use one of the following channels:

Get in touch with us
to discuss how we can help!
Contact us
Sign up for
our newsletter
By signing up, you agree to your email address being stored and used to receive newsletters about CFEngine. We use tracking in our newsletter emails to improve our marketing content.